Act

[ ækt ]
第1级 其它 Other
v. 行动;表现;表演;起作用; n. 行为;行动;法案,法令;短节目;

📝 例句

We should act immediately.
我们应该立即行动。
John acted as chairman in his absence.
他不在时,约翰充当主席。
My first act was to run into the bedroom.
我做的第一件事便是跑进卧室。
He acted the wise man who knew everything and never made mistakes.
他假装成是无所不知,从不出错的聪明人。

📖 牛津释义

act n 1 (a) [C] thing done; deed 行为; 举动 It is an act of kindness/a kind act to help a blind man across the street. 帮助盲人过马路是做好事. This dreadful murder is surely the act of a madman. 这种令人惊骇的谋杀纯粹是疯子的行为. (b) (the) Acts (of the Apostles) [pl] (in the Bible) accounts of the missionary work of the Apostles 《使徒行传》(《圣经》中对使徒传道的记述). =>Usage 见所附用法. 2 [C] any of the main divisions of a play or an opera (戏剧中的)一幕 a play in five acts 一出五幕剧 The hero dies in Act 4, Scene 3. 男主角在第4幕第3场中死去. 3 [C] any of a series of short performances in a programme; piece of entertainment 简短的节目; 一段表演: a circus act 马戏表演 a song and dance act 歌舞表演. 4 [C] decree or law made by a legislative body (立法机构所立的)法案, 法令 an Act of Parliament (英国议会的)法例 Parliament has passed an act which makes such sports illegal. 议会通过了一项法例, 规定这些娱乐是非法的. 5 [C] (infml 口) way of behaving which is not genuine, but which is adopted for the effect it will have on others; pretence (used esp as in the expressions shown 假装(尤用於以下示例)) Don't take her seriously it's all an act. 别跟她认真--完全是装腔作势. She's just putting on an act, ie only pretending. 她只是装模作样罢了. 6 (idm 习语) an ,act of `God (law 律) event caused by uncontrollable natural forces, eg a storm, a flood, an earthquake or a volcanic eruption 天灾, 自然灾害(如暴风雨, 水灾, 地震或火山爆发) insure against all loss or damage excluding that caused by an act of God 承保一切损失或毁坏, 不包括天灾造成的. be/get in on the act (infml 口) be/become involved in a particular activity, esp for one's own benefit or profit (尤指为自己得到好处或利益而)参与某种活动 She has made a lot of money from her business and now her family want to get in on the act too. 她在生意上赚了大钱, 现在她家 的人也要插手了. do a disappearing act => disappear. (catch sb) in the (very) act (of doing sth) (discover sb) while he is doing sth, esp sth wrong (发现某人)正做某事(尤指坏事); 当场 I caught her in the act (of reading my letters). 我当场发现了她(正在看我的信). In the act of bending down, he slipped and hurt his back. 他一弯腰滑倒了, 跌伤了背. read the Riot Act => read. act, NOTE ON USAGE 用法: 1 An act or action can be good or bad. *act或action用於指好事或坏事均可. The words are close in meaning and sometimes identical 这两个词词义相近, 有时完全相同 a generous act/action 慷慨之举 the acts/actions of a monster 妖怪的举动. When speaking about general behaviour, actions is used 凡指一般的行动或行为, 可用 actions He is impulsive in his actions. 他凭一时冲动行事. An act is often specified *act一词常伴有具体说明 Helping the homeless is an act of mercy. 帮助无家可归者是慈善行为. Deed is more formal and often refers to major acts *deed一词较文雅, 常指重大的举动 be guilty of many foul deeds 有多项恶行 He spent his whole life doing good deeds. 他一生行善. 2 Exploit, feat and achievement are all desirable or noteworthy actions.*exploit feat achievement三词均指令人向往的或值得注目的举动或行为. Both feat and achievementemphasize the difficulty of accomplishing something mental or physical *feat和achievement均著重指在脑力或体力方面完成某事物的艰巨性 Coming top in the exam was quite an achievement. 考第一是很了不起的成绩. The new bridge is a feat of engineering. 这座新桥是建筑工程的壮举...
